Question: Problem 1 . 4 The modulo operator is useful for values that loop through a fixed cycle ( like the days of a week or

Problem 1.4
The modulo operator is useful for values that loop through a fixed cycle (like the days of a week or the
minutes in an hour). Consider an elapsed time of t seconds. We may want to display this as m:s, where
m is the integer number of minutes and s is the number of seconds (0s60). Come up with
expressions for m(t) and s(t) that calculate these values.
Test your expressions by calculating them for tin{3.5,120,185,3610.5,41038.13} seconds.
Optional challenge: Try doing the same for h:m:s, where h is the integer number of hours and where
0m60.
Problem 1.5
A classroom has 30 numbered seats arranged in six rows and five columns as shown.
Col. 1 Col. 2 Col. 3 Col. 4 Col. 5
For any given seat n, come up with:
a) An expression R(n) that calculates the corresponding row number,
b) An expression C(n) that calculates the corresponding column number.
Test your expressions by calculating R(n) and C(n) for nin{1,4,5,14,25,26}.
Hint: Try subtracting 1 from each seat number then dividing by the number of columns. What do you
notice about the results?
 Problem 1.4 The modulo operator is useful for values that loop

Step by Step Solution

There are 3 Steps involved in it

1 Expert Approved Answer
Step: 1 Unlock blur-text-image
Question Has Been Solved by an Expert!

Get step-by-step solutions from verified subject matter experts

Step: 2 Unlock
Step: 3 Unlock

Students Have Also Explored These Related Databases Questions!